靶點(diǎn)詳情

  • 功能:
    Cytokine that binds to TNFRSF4. Co-stimulates T-cell proliferation and cytokine production.
  • 基因功能參考文獻(xiàn):
    1. these findings demonstrate the utility of soluble OX40 L and JAG1 to induce TCR-independent regulatory T-cells proliferation PMID: 28045060
    2. The OX40L expression is induced on the bronchiolar progenitors for the antiviral immunity during the infectious process. However, these defense-like host responses lead to more extensive infection with the influenza virus owing to the induced OX40L with alpha-2,6 sialic acid modification, which augments the interaction with the viral hemagglutinin. PMID: 26976612
    3. Rhinovirus infection interferes with induction of tolerance to aeroantigens through OX40 ligand, thymic stromal lymphopoietin, and IL-33 PMID: 26100084
    4. intestinal Th2 priming is initiated by an autocrine/paracrine acting CD4(+) Th cell-intrinsic IL-4 program that is controlled by DC OX40L, and not by NKT, gammadelta T, or ILC cells. PMID: 24781052
    5. a critical role of OX40L presented by the activated basophils to initiate Th2 responses in an allergic asthma model, implicating OX40-OX40L signaling as a potential therapeutic target in the treatment of allergic airway inflammation. PMID: 25839234
    6. The majority of transferred CD40L(-/-) T cells in Rag-1(-/-) B6 mice were differentiated to CD44(high). PMID: 24254032
    7. The need for additional immune suppression in the intestine reflects commensal microbe-driven T-cell activation through the accessory costimulation molecules ICOSL and OX40L in B7 deprived mice. PMID: 25002484
    8. we identify a previously unknown role for OX40L in steady-state bone homeostasis PMID: 24469824
    9. Data indicate that OX40L contributes to both the development of Th2 cells and secondary Th2 responses induced by KLH-pulsed CD8- cDCs in vivo. PMID: 24462862
    10. These results showed a critical role for OX40L- and Jagged1-induced cosignaling in GM-BMDC-induced Treg expansion. PMID: 23630352
    11. engagement of OX40L selectively suppresses Fyn-initiated signals required for MC degranulation and serves to limit immediate hypersensitivity PMID: 22564682
    12. Present findings suggest a role for the OX40L-derived immune response and epistatic genetic effect in immune-mediated pathogenesis of PAH. PMID: 22171643
    13. The vascular OX40/OX40L system plays an important role in the formation of vasa vasorum and subsequent atherosclerosis. PMID: 20584752
    14. our data provide an in vivo role for the OX40/OX40L system in the innate immune response during polymicrobial sepsis PMID: 20844189
    15. Tumor necrosis factor ligand OX40L-expressing Langerhans cells play a mandatory role in the induction of regulatory T cells in ultraviolet B immunosuppressed mice. PMID: 20400709
    16. Constitutive interaction of OX40 ligand with OX40 during immune regulation is linked to the development of autoimmune-like diseases in OX40L-transgenic mice. PMID: 12370402
    17. Costimulation via OX40L expressed by B cells is sufficient to determine the extent of primary CD4 cell expansion and Th2 cytokine secretion. PMID: 12668647
    18. Critical role for OX40 ligand in the development of pathogenic Th2 cells in a murine model of asthma. PMID: 12672051
    19. Engagement of OX40 by an OX40L:Ig fusion protein drives IFN-gamma production by CD4+ T cells and reduces eosinophilia and the burden of Cryptococcus neoformans in the lung. PMID: 12794142
    20. A null allele at OX40L completely prevents diabetes development in nonobese diabetic mice and strongly reduces its incidence in a T cell receptor transgenic model, while paradoxically sustaining the long-term progression to autoimmune destruction. PMID: 14662903
    21. OX40-OX40L interaction affects both regulatory and nonregulatory T cells by influencing suppression, susceptibility to suppression, and clonal expansion. PMID: 15004159
    22. OX40 and OX40L interactions form a late checkpoint in diabetes development and are realistic targets for therapeutic intervention. PMID: 15368274
    23. neonatal CD4+ CD3- cells up-regulate both CD30L and OX40L after adoptive transfer into an adult recipient PMID: 16920944
    24. OX40 ligand (OX40L) is required for optimal T helper (Th) type 2 cell priming and memory Th2 responses in vivo; dependence upon OX40L is predominantly due to the provision of signaling through OX40 rather than retrograde signaling dendritic cells. PMID: 17785785
    25. These results show a critical role for OX40L on DCs, via binding to OX40 on NKT cells and CD4+ T cells, in the induction of antitumor immunity in tumor-bearing mice. PMID: 17975668
    26. OX40 ligand (OX40L) is a critical in vivo mediator of TSLP-mediated Th2 responses. PMID: 18060034
    27. Th2 skewing is mediated by OX40L PMID: 18354165
    28. TNFSF4 gene is identified as a potential candidate Sjogren's syndrome susceptibility gene. PMID: 19032782
    29. OX40L may play an important role in the early phase of T cell activation and proliferation PMID: 19663699
